The Ageing Demography:
The global demographic transformation is unfolding at a scale unseen since the Industrial Revolution. By 2050, over one in six people worldwide will be aged 65 or older—up from one in eleven in 2019 (UN World Population Prospects, 2024). Advances in medicine, declining fertility, and improved living conditions have combined to dramatically increase life expectancy.
However, this demographic longevity introduces a structural inflation largely invisible to standard economic metrics. While consumer price indices (CPI) and producer price indices (PPI) measure short-term movements in general prices, they fail to capture the compounding costs required to sustain longer lives—costs that include healthcare, long-term care, assistive technology, housing adaptations, and insurance.
Why Traditional Inflation Metrics Fall Short for Aging Populations
The CPI was designed around the consumption patterns of working-age populations. Unfortunately, retirees experience a dramatically different inflation landscape. Their spending skews heavily toward healthcare and elder-specific services, sectors growing 1.5 to 2.5 times faster than general inflation in many countries (OECD, 2024). For example, healthcare costs have risen 56% between 2010 and 2024, while CPI increased only 28% during the same period (OECD Health Stats).
This mismatch causes traditional inflation measures to underestimate the true cost escalation retirees face, leading to serious under-funding in pensions and public programs and risking retirees’ economic security.
Introducing the Longevity Inflation Index (LII)
AgeTech Leadership Labs (ALL) has researched and designed the Longevity Inflation Index (LII), a new, age-adjusted inflation measure specifically tailored to reflect the spending realities of aging populations. Unlike CPI, the LII adjusts weights toward sectors that dominate retiree spending—healthcare, long-term care, pharmaceuticals, housing adaptations, insurance, and assistive technology—providing a transparent, demographic-driven benchmark.

Global Perspectives: How Longevity Inflation Varies Across Countries
- Japan: With 30% of the population over 65, healthcare and long-term care costs inflate at more than double the rate of CPI, stressing pension systems (MHLW, 2023).
- Singapore: Aging 20% population with rising healthcare costs driven by technology adoption and housing expenses.
- EU: Average 21% elderly population with diverse inflation landscapes but common growth in care-related costs.
- USA: 17% over 65, regional disparities in healthcare pricing, with experimental CPI-E showing 1.2% higher inflation for seniors.
- Brazil: 10% elderly share, facing inflation volatility and nascent retirement market reforms.
